Winchester Cardiology and Vascular Medicine is seeking a Cardiac Device Technician to join our growing practice. This role offers a unique opportunity to work at the forefront of cardiac rhythm management in a collaborative, patient-centered environment that values expertise, innovation, and professional growth.
As a Cardiac Device Technician at WCVM, you will play a vital role in supporting our electrophysiology and cardiology teams by managing pacemaker and automatic implantable cardiac defibrillator (AICD) technologies across multiple platforms. You will work closely with providers to ensure accurate device interpretation, timely clinical insights, and exceptional patient education – both in person and through remote monitoring solutions.
Essential Duties and Responsibilities
Warmly greet patients and escort them to examination rooms to ensure a welcoming and efficient experience.
Demonstrate comprehensive knowledge of cardiac device technical processes and equipment for all major manufacturers, including St. Jude, Medtronic, Boston Scientific/Guidant, and Biotronik.
Interrogate and reprogram cardiac devices and generate detailed reports for provider review.
Ensure accurate documentation of patient assessments and clinical/technical management in the electronic medical record (EMR).
Provide device education and training to patients and caregivers.
Maintain familiarity with insurance guidelines and billing codes related to device services.
Oversee management of remote monitoring equipment and accessories.
Coordinate patient enrollment for home monitoring across all device platforms.
Manage urgent and non-urgent remote monitoring alerts promptly and effectively.
Serve as a liaison between patients and device representatives regarding device performance, inquiries, and complaints.
Communicate effectively with physicians, co-workers, and patients.
Foster a collaborative and supportive team environment within the device clinic.
Participate in training initiatives to ensure efficient operation of the device clinic.
Adhere to OSHA and HIPAA regulations to maintain patient safety and confidentiality.
Perform additional tasks or services directed by the physician or administrator to support the team and ensure high-quality patient care.
This position may include travel to Winchester Cardiology outreach offices located in Martinsburg, WV, and Front Royal, VA, to provide cardiac device support.
Perform triage and wound checks (If Licensed Practical Nurse or Registered Nurse, although not required for the position), and applicable responsibilities, including:
Collaborating with physicians to determine appropriate care plans.
Assessing and managing post-device implant wounds, including staple/suture removal, dressing changes, hematoma management, and photo documentation in EMR.
Completing accurate wound documentation in Excel and Epic.
Scheduling follow-up appointments and recording vital signs.
Providing clinical direction within the nursing scope of practice.
Delivering patient education and instructions.

Qualifications
High school diploma or equivalent.
Current Practical Nurse (LPN) license or Registered Nurse (RN) license in the state of Virginia preferred but not required.
Specialized training or certification in cardiac device technology (e.g., IBHRE or equivalent) preferred.
BLS Certified or ability to obtain certification within three (3) months of hire.
ACLS Certified or ability to obtain certification within six (6) months of hire.
At least two (2) years of experience in a medical office, clinic, or other healthcare setting and one (1) year of experience with cardiac devices preferred.
Demonstrates proficiency in operating clinical tools such as EKG machines, sphygmomanometers, and other essential medical instruments.
Strong competency in cardiac rhythm analysis and electrogram (EGM) interpretation.
Knowledgeable in cardiac anatomy, physiology, and electrophysiology.
Knowledgeable in Electronic Medical Record (EMR) Systems and Cardiac Remote Monitoring Platforms.
Physical ability to lift and carry up to 50lbs.
Strong understanding of HIPAA guidelines with the ability to maintain strict confidentiality and privacy of patient information.
